pub struct StepParser {
pub entities: Vec<StepEntity>,
pub description: String,
pub schema: String,
}Expand description
Basic STEP file parser for extracting entities.
Parses ISO 10303-21 (STEP Part 21) format files to extract entity definitions. Does not perform full schema validation.
